Some Issues Are Better Discussed in Person: Summer of Ethereum 2026 Is Here!

Summer of Ethereum 2026 is returning, focused on bringing crucial discussions about Ethereum's long-term development to in-person meetups across multiple cities. Organized by LXDAO and ETHPanda, the initiative aims to move beyond online discourse and event scheduling by addressing Ethereum's systemic challenges through real-world connections. The core question this year is the value of offline gatherings for the Ethereum community. While online discussions on topics like the roadmap, L2, account abstraction, and governance are abundant, they often lack depth and alignment. The goal is to bring these fragmented, complex issues—such as UX, developer tools, public goods, and local community building—into shared physical spaces to foster deeper understanding, trust, and actionable collaboration. The program will not follow a rigid format but will adapt to each city's context, potentially including talks, panels, workshops, and community gatherings. Key discussion areas include protocol evolution, Ethereum UX/account abstraction, real-world applications, developer tools, and sustainable community governance. The aim is for each event to leave behind clearer problems, stronger personal connections, and tangible follow-up actions. The call is open to developers, researchers, students, community members, local organizers, projects, and media partners. Participation is encouraged whether one brings deep expertise or just genuine curiosity. For Ethereum's ecosystem—built on principles of open networks and long-term collaboration—this "non-negotiable" effort seeks to translate belief into concrete, local cooperation. The ultimate hope is that these meetings will seed lasting partnerships and turn abstract challenges into progress, one city at a time. All event details and schedules will be updated on the Luma Calendar.

Surging 108% on Debut! The Biggest AI Dark Horse of 2026 is Born, Altman Profits 'Passively' Again

Cerebras, an AI chip company known for its wafer-scale "dinner plate-sized" WSE-3 processor, completed a landmark IPO on the NASDAQ in 2026. Its shares surged 108% on the first day of trading, with the valuation reaching approximately $100 billion at its peak. The offering raised $5.55 billion, marking one of the largest U.S. tech IPOs since Uber in 2019. The company's dramatic turnaround was a key driver, moving from a $482 million loss to a $238 million profit in 2025, with revenue growing 76% to $510 million. Major new contracts, including a multi-year deal with OpenAI potentially worth over $20 billion and a deployment agreement with AWS, boosted investor confidence. Founder Andrew Feldman emphasized to investors the coming explosion in AI inference demand, the viability of non-GPU compute, and the perceived overestimation of NVIDIA's CUDA ecosystem moat. The IPO created substantial returns for early investors like Foundation Capital (76x return) and Benchmark (12x return). OpenAI, through a strategic agreement linked to future compute purchases, secured an estimated $1.8 billion in paper gains, while Sam Altman's personal 2017 investment grew roughly tenfold to around $30 million. Cerebras' success is positioned as the opening act for a wave of massive AI-focused IPOs expected in 2026, including potential listings from SpaceX (targeting a $1.75 trillion valuation), OpenAI ($1 trillion), and Anthropic ($900 billion), collectively representing over $3 trillion in potential market value. The article concludes that these moves signal capital is placing foundational bets on the immense compute infrastructure required for the future development of Artificial Superintelligence (ASI).

Wall Street Institutional Holdings Exposed: Jane Street Bitcoin ETF Positions Slashed by 71%, JPMorgan Chase Increases Holdings by 174%

Q1 2026 US institutional 13F filings reveal diverse crypto strategies amid a bearish market. Bitcoin fell ~23.8% for the quarter, with spot ETFs seeing net outflows. Key highlights: Jane Street slashed its iShares Bitcoin Trust (IBIT) holdings by 71%, shifting focus to Ethereum ETFs (e.g., doubling iShares Ethereum Trust holdings) and adding stocks like Galaxy Digital and Riot Platforms. Conversely, JPMorgan aggressively increased Bitcoin ETF exposure, boosting IBIT by 174% and other Bitcoin funds by up to 3000%, while initiating a position in a Solana ETF and clearing its XRP ETF. Wells Fargo built Ethereum ETF positions despite sector outflows. BlackRock increased holdings in crypto-correlated stocks like MicroStrategy (MSTR) and Bitmine (BMNR). Its on-chain Bitcoin holdings grew, though its total crypto portfolio value shrank due to price declines. ARK Invest notably increased its stake in Circle (CRCL), emphasizing the stablecoin infrastructure narrative. Institutions displayed three key trends: 1) Growing interest in Ethereum as infrastructure. 2) Divergent Bitcoin strategies (long-term allocation vs. tactical trading). 3) Broader adoption of crypto-related equities. Market sentiment improved in April, with Bitcoin ETF inflows hitting a six-month high as Bitcoin recovered above $80,000. More major institutional filings are pending.

TechFlow Intelligence Brief: South Korean Stock Market Plunges, Trump's Q1 Holdings Revealed

This TechFlow intelligence report covers key developments across AI, crypto, hardware, tech companies, and finance. In AI, Anthropic's valuation surpasses OpenAI, while AWS users face massive bills from runaway Claude API calls, highlighting AI's cost risks. A local AI model executing 'rm -rf' sparks safety debates. Meanwhile, arXiv enforces bans for AI-generated paper errors, and ChatGPT's impact on education grading is questioned. The crypto sector sees a US Senate committee passing a market structure bill, $2B in Bitcoin options expiring, and debates on Bitcoin's seizure resistance and DeFi's value without stablecoin yields. Hardware news includes NVIDIA planning RTX 5090 price hikes and the US approving H200 chip sales to Chinese firms. Tech company updates feature a macOS M5 chip exploit, Apple's iPhone price cuts, a South Korean stock market plunge, and Cisco's record revenue alongside layoffs. In stocks, NVIDIA's market cap hits $5.7T as Trump's Q1 portfolio shifts toward AI infrastructure stocks like NVIDIA and Broadcom. Cerebras' IPO soars, and a Reddit user reports massive gains on a leveraged ETF, fueling discussions on an AI bubble. Macro developments show precious metals falling due to Indian tariff hikes and strong US data. The Iran conflict disrupts Hormuz Strait shipping, affecting oil supplies. New tech includes 'haptic dreaming' to improve robot task success and Meta's Ray-Ban Display glasses with virtual handwriting. The underlying theme is AI's dual reality: creating both massive unexpected costs and immense market valuations. As technology advances rapidly, academia, markets, and regulators are all grappling to find a new equilibrium between innovation, risk, and control.

Anthropic Has Taught Models to Understand Morality and Opened a New Path for Distillation

Anthropic's research "Teaching Claude Why" reveals a new, data-efficient method for AI alignment. Instead of relying on massive reinforcement learning with punishment (RLHF), which only teaches models to mimic safe answers without true ethical understanding, they used a small dataset (3 million tokens) of "difficult advice." This data consisted of detailed moral deliberations, reasoning, and debates, teaching the model the *why* behind decisions. The key was "deliberation-enhanced" Supervised Fine-Tuning (SFT). The model was trained on responses that included a "chain of thought" (CoT) process based on a constitutional framework. This framework included top-level principles, practical heuristics (like the "1000-user test"), and an 8-factor utility calculator (evaluating harm probability, reversibility, consent, etc.) for weighing complex trade-offs. This approach dropped model misalignment rates from 22% to 3% and showed strong generalization to unseen scenarios. The success challenges the old belief that "SFT memorizes, RL generalizes." It shows that SFT can generalize powerfully if the training data has two features: 1) high prompt diversity (many different scenario types) and 2) CoT supervision (showing the reasoning steps, not just the final answer). The model learns the underlying *thinking framework*, not just surface-level behaviors. This method points to a new paradigm for training AI in "non-RLVR" domains—areas like ethics, creative writing, or strategy where there's no single verifiable answer. The formula is: Domain Constitution + Heuristics + Multi-Factor Deliberation Framework + Diverse Deliberative CoT Data = Generalized capability. It represents a new form of "distillation," moving competition from pure compute towards who can best structure expert knowledge into high-quality reasoning datasets.
